首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

通过避免NaNs来滚动一系列

是指在处理一系列数据时,避免出现NaN(Not a Number)的情况,即避免出现缺失值或无效值。NaNs的存在可能会影响数据的准确性和可靠性,因此在进行数据处理和计算时,需要采取相应的方法来处理NaNs。

在滚动一系列数据时,可以采取以下方法来避免NaNs:

  1. 数据清洗:在处理数据之前,对数据进行清洗,包括去除缺失值、填充缺失值或使用插值等方法来处理NaNs。
  2. 数据预处理:在进行滚动计算之前,对数据进行预处理,例如使用平均值、中位数或众数来填充NaNs,以保证数据的完整性和准确性。
  3. 数据过滤:在进行滚动计算时,可以通过过滤掉包含NaNs的数据来避免对NaNs的处理,只计算有效的数据。
  4. 数据插值:如果数据中存在NaNs,可以使用插值方法来填充缺失值,例如线性插值、多项式插值或样条插值等。
  5. 数据规范化:在进行滚动计算之前,对数据进行规范化处理,将NaNs替换为特定的值或标记,以便后续计算和分析。

应用场景: 避免NaNs的滚动计算方法适用于各种数据处理和分析场景,包括金融数据分析、时间序列分析、机器学习模型训练等。在这些场景中,数据的完整性和准确性对于结果的可靠性至关重要,因此需要避免NaNs的存在。

腾讯云相关产品和产品介绍链接地址: 腾讯云提供了一系列云计算相关的产品和服务,包括计算、存储、数据库、人工智能等。以下是一些相关产品和介绍链接地址:

  1. 云服务器(CVM):提供弹性计算能力,支持多种操作系统和应用场景。 产品介绍链接:https://cloud.tencent.com/product/cvm
  2. 云数据库MySQL版(CDB):提供高性能、可扩展的关系型数据库服务。 产品介绍链接:https://cloud.tencent.com/product/cdb_mysql
  3. 人工智能平台(AI Lab):提供丰富的人工智能算法和模型,支持图像识别、语音识别、自然语言处理等应用。 产品介绍链接:https://cloud.tencent.com/product/ai
  4. 云存储(COS):提供安全可靠的对象存储服务,适用于各种数据存储和备份需求。 产品介绍链接:https://cloud.tencent.com/product/cos

请注意,以上链接仅为示例,具体产品和服务选择应根据实际需求进行评估和选择。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

如何通过一系列步骤诊断和解决服务器CPU负载过高问题?

本文将介绍如何通过一系列步骤诊断和解决服务器CPU负载过高问题。1. 监控CPU负载情况首先,我们需要使用监控工具监测服务器的CPU负载情况。常用的监控工具包括top、htop、sysstat等。...我们可以使用命令行工具或者GUI工具查看进程列表,并按照CPU使用率进行排序。...我们可以使用工具如strace、perf、jstack、jmap等监测和调试进程的CPU使用情况。...解决问题最后,根据分析结果解决CPU负载过高的问题。解决方法可能包括以下几个方面:调整应用程序的配置参数,如连接池大小、线程池大小等。优化应用程序的代码逻辑,例如避免重复查询数据库、缓存数据等。...通过监控工具、进程列表和堆栈信息等方式,我们可以快速诊断和解决CPU负载过高的问题。在解决问题时,我们应该根据具体情况制定合理的解决方案,并注意保证系统的稳定性和可用性。

1.3K20

干货 | 通过不断地失败避免失败,携程混沌工程实践

混沌工程的核心思想是通过不断地失败避免失败,以主动制造故障的方法宏观地验证业务的容灾和恢复能力。本文讨论了携程在实践混沌工程以来的想法和方案,希望能带来一些参考和启发。...我们可以利用Linux下的TC命令模拟各种网络层的抖动,通过ASM、JAVAAssist等JAVA字节码技术模拟应用层的故障,Kubernetes平台上也有很多原生的方法支持3-7层的故障模拟。...基于这些故障场景,我们在生产环境进行了一系列的演练,例如核心工具的Set化演练、非核心服务的降级演练等。...而通过AIOPS提高异常检测的准确性和实时性是需要继续探索的方向。 3)修炼智能故障诊断。...最后,要做好混沌工程必须不畏惧失败,能悲观地想象各种风险和隐患,并谨慎、乐观地探索和验证,用不断地失败避免更大的失败。

95820
  • Introduction to debugging neural networks

    尝试将batch size设为1检查batch计算中的错误。在代码中加入一些log输出以确保是以你期望的方式运行的。一般来说,通过暴力排查总会找到这些错误。...花一些时间熟悉在标准数据集(如ImageNet或Penn Tree Bank)上训练的成熟网络中的组件的权值直方图应该是什么样子。...在确定缩放尺度之前,花点时间尝试多次缩放输入数据和输出标签。 在训练结束之前减小学习率总能带来提升。...我通过命令行参数加载的方式使用json文件,就像 Russell91/TensorBox 中一样,但是具体的形式并不重要。避免总是要去重构你的代码,因为那将是超参数加载的糟糕问题。...重构引入了bugs,花费你的训练周期,这种情况能够被避免直到你有一个你觉得不错的网络。 随机的搜索超参数,如果可以的话。

    1.1K60

    你应该知道的神经网络调试技巧

    尝试将batch size设为1检查batch计算中的错误。在代码中加入一些log输出以确保是以你期望的方式运行的。一般来说,通过暴力排查总会找到这些错误。...在确定缩放尺度之前,花点时间尝试多次缩放输入数据和输出标签。 在训练结束之前减小学习率总能带来提升。...我通过命令行参数加载的方式使用json文件,就像 Russell91/TensorBox 中一样,但是具体的形式并不重要。避免总是要去重构你的代码,因为那将是超参数加载的糟糕问题。...重构引入了bugs,花费你的训练周期,这种情况能够被避免直到你有一个你觉得不错的网络。 随机地搜索超参数,如果可以的话。...通过交替 1)调整问题的难度,和2)使用少量的训练样本,你可以快速解决最初的问题。然后超参数调整和长时间的等待就可以解决你剩下的问题了。

    1K70

    经验分享 | 解决NN不work的37个方法

    作者举了几个例子,有时候处理图像数据时会宽和高这两个维度混淆,有时候会误把全0输入给网络,或者一直使用同一个batch训练一个网络。要避免这种错误只要把输入打印出来看一看就好了。 2....有时候并不是所有样本都是有用的,有些样本被标注了错误的类别,它们会对网络的训练造成很坏的影响,这只能通过手动检查样本来发现了。...打乱数据集可以避免这一点,同时也要注意第4点,打乱数据集要确保输入和标记的对应关系不变。 8....克服 NaNs Overcoming NaNs 在训练 RNNs 时,结果可能会变成 NaN(Non-a-Number)。...- 逐层检查模型,看看是那个地方出现了 NaNs

    1.2K20

    iOS 9人机界面指南(四):UI元素(上) - 腾讯ISUX

    就算你可能会在应用中隐藏它,也不宜定制一个新的UI代替原有系统状态栏。 避免滚动内容直接透过状态栏显示。你不会希望用户在滚动的时候看到五花八门的内容和状态栏自身的元素混合在一起。...地图上标注了一系列地点。因为用户习惯了内置地图的各个标注的颜色,所以最好避免在你的应用中重新定义这些颜色的含义。...浮出层的高度是不固定的,因此你可以用它承载一个很长的项目列表。但一般来说,还是应当避免需要滚动浮出层才能开启一个任务。请注意,系统可能会调整浮出层的宽高,以让它能够更好地适应屏幕的尺寸。...可以应用在页模式(paging mode)中,在此模式下用户可以通过拖拽和轻击等手势浏览一页的内容 使用滚动视图允许用户在固定的空间内浏览大尺寸或大量的视图。 适当地支持缩放操作。...如果你确实要在同屏中放两个滚动视图,可以考虑给他们设定不同的滚动方向,避免用户想要滚动一个视图的时候误操作。

    10.1K51

    Elasticsearch分布式-Zen2(新版本7.0)

    通过集群状态的更新必须被法定数量的节点确认这个规则保证集群的可靠性。“法定节点数”是一个被精心选择的所有候选主节点的子集。...升级 您可以通过滚动升级或完全重启升级两种方式,将Elasticsearch集群从6.x版本升级到7.0版本.我们建议进行滚动升级,因为滚动升级过程中集群可以保持可用。...活跃层使用了许多最先进的技术避免许多常见问题。选举调度程序能适配网络的条件改变执行的行为避免有争议的选举。学习了Raft风格的投票前阶段抑制无法取胜的选举,避免了流氓节点的破坏。...集群状态更新为小差异的增量发布,避免将全量集群状态从一个节点复制到另一个节点。优雅的停止主节点将显示的放弃选择后继,避免全面选举减少故障转移期间的停机时间。...它们通常只有有限的扩容或缩容的能力,需要一系列的步骤实现许多维护任务,而Elasticsearch的集群协调可以在一个步骤中安全地执行任意的变更。这是通过避免有问题的中间状态简化系统间的实现。

    97941

    最新iOS设计规范四|3大界面要素:视图(Views)

    避免让操作表滚动。如果表单选项太多,用户必须滚动才能看到所有选项。但滚动需要用户额外花时间做出选择,而且很容易造成误点。...非模态浮层可以通过点击屏幕上浮层以外的部分或浮层上的按钮取消/关闭。而模态浮层则是通过点击浮层上的取消或其他按钮关闭/取消的。...在iPhone的APP中,通常会使用全屏模态视图呈现信息,而不是弹出浮层节省空间。通过在全屏模式视图中显示信息而不是在弹出窗口中利用所有可用屏幕空间。 使用“关闭”按钮仅用于确认和指导。...避免将索引与包含右对齐元素的表单结合在一起。索引一般通过大的滑动手势控制的。如果附近存在其他交互元素,例如显示指示器,则在出现手势时很难辨别用户的意图,并且可能会激活错误的元素。...如果用户想通过网页视图访问多个页面,请启用前进和后退导航,并提供相应的控件启动这些功能。 避免使用网页视图构建一个网页浏览器。

    8.4K31

    Web浏览器滚动方案一览| rAF等

    在Web开发中,实现流畅的滚动效果对于提升用户体验至关重要。为了实现这一目标,开发人员可以利用一系列滚动方案。...rAF通过优化动画效果的渲染,可以避免卡顿和过度绘制的问题。此外,还有其他滚动方案如CSS动画、滚动事件监听等等,开发人员可以根据具体需求选择合适的方案。...获取当前滚动获取文档或DOM元素当前滚动状态是前端开发中很常见的需求。根据标准,我们可以通过元素的scrollLeft和scrollTop属性获取其当前水平和垂直滚动的像素位置。...这两个属性分别返回页面内容区域从文档左上角滚动了多少像素,它们提供了一种跨浏览器兼容的方式获取当前页面滚动状态。开发人员不必再记住各种浏览器的差异性,只需要调用这两个属性即可简单高效地实现功能。...如果它增加了(滚动条消失后),那么我们可以在 document.body 中滚动条原来的位置处通过添加 padding,替代滚动条,这样这个问题就解决了。保持了滚动条冻结前后文档内容宽度相同。

    13010

    Stable Diffusion 硬核生存指南:WebUI 中的 VAE

    图片简单来说是通过生成一副用户指定大小的充满随机噪声的图片(可以想象为充满雪花点的图),通过上面的算法,将噪音中的元素(蓝天、建筑物、草地)一步步的还原成我们想要的内容,并进行组装,最终成为图片(晴天广阔的草地上有一座建筑物...Latent Diffusion 有一个“多快好省”的妙用:可以通过在低维空间上进行高效的计算,替代在真实空间对实际图片像素进行计算,减少大量的计算资源和内存资源的消耗。...no_half_vae 和 no_half 改变。...但也有意外,在 modules/processing.py 中:def decode_latent_batch(model, batch, target_device=None, check_for_nans...VectorQuantizer2类:更高效的VectorQuantizer 的实现,避免使用昂贵的矩阵乘法操作。

    1K40

    来了,Facebook APP Feed流的内存优化实践

    ,包括个人资料,活动,页面和组,与他们关心的人员和信息进行互动等一系列行为。...我们专注于页面的滚动性能,因为我们希望用户在滚动他们的Feed流页面时有一个平滑的体验。...这篇文章描述这个问题,我们权衡了各种潜在解决方案之后,对改进Feed流平台而进行的一系列优化。...当我们滚动新闻Feed流,会造成Long对象数量增加,垃圾收集将导致应用程序卡顿从内存中清除未使用的对象。积累的对象越多,垃圾收集器将越来越频繁地暂停应用程序,导致卡顿使得户体验不佳。...通过使用与之前相同的测试框架,我们将新的数据结构与HashSet进行了比较。每个数据结构都通过添加X个item进行测试,检查每个item的存在,然后删除所有item。

    1K30

    Elasticsearch 7.0 Zen2 开启Elasticsearch分布式新纪元

    通过集群状态的更新必须被法定数量的节点确认这个规则保证集群的可靠性。“法定节点数”是一个被精心选择的所有候选主节点的子集。...怎样升级 您可以通过滚动升级或完全重启升级两种方式,将Elasticsearch集群从6.x版本升级到7.0版本.我们建议进行滚动升级,因为滚动升级过程中集群可以保持可用。...活跃层使用了许多最先进的技术避免许多常见问题。选举调度程序能适配网络的条件改变执行的行为避免有争议的选举。学习了Raft风格的投票前阶段抑制无法取胜的选举,避免了流氓节点的破坏。...集群状态更新为小差异的增量发布,避免将全量集群状态从一个节点复制到另一个节点。优雅的停止主节点将显示的放弃选择后继,避免全面选举减少故障转移期间的停机时间。...它们通常只有有限的扩容或缩容的能力,需要一系列的步骤实现许多维护任务,而Elasticsearch的集群协调可以在一个步骤中安全地执行任意的变更。这是通过避免有问题的中间状态简化系统间的实现。

    11.4K50

    Material Design — 提示框( Dialogs)

    全屏提示框(仅限手机) 全屏对话框最适合于复杂的任务,或需要输入法编辑器,因为它可以在保存之前将一系列任务组合在一起。...否则,标题会随内容一起滚动离开视野。 内容滚动时,操作始终保持原位。 提示框与底层父级材料是分开的,不会随其滚动。 ?...关闭提示框 提示框可以通过点击提示框外部或点击系统后退按钮(在Android上)关闭。 有时候,用户必须做出选择动作后才能关闭提示框。...左图为带选择控件的提示框 避免使用提示框启动提示框 确认提示框应避免启动其他简单提示框或简单菜单,因为它们增加了页面复杂性并会增加了app的海拔。 如果需要完成任务,可以使用全屏提示框。...不要使用模糊的动作确认动作,如:完成,确定或关闭。

    5.1K101

    腾讯QQ桌面版架构升级:内存优化探索与总结

    定向优化:在通过工具定位到问题之后,我们会采取一系列的针对性优化策略,包括缓存策略、按需加载、优雅降级等。具体的优化工作我们将在后面进行详细介绍。...线上监控:在本地或小范围内验证通过之后,我们需要广大用户的验证确认我们的优化措施是否适用于所有场景。...防止性能退化和自动化测试:为了保护我们辛苦得来的优化成果,并避免频繁的版本迭代影响 QQ 的内存目标,我们会借助开发框架、工具建设、代码审查等手段预防性能退化。...但这页带来些点问题:一方面随着触顶触底,滚动条频繁跳动的体验并不好;另一方面列表高度由不定高的组件渲染消息维持,不得不始终保留 30 ~ 50 条消息以撑起滚动高度,不可见消息的那部分便造成内存的浪费...后续,我们通过代码检测手段防范这类问题的出现。

    93831
    领券